HP is looking for an experienced Product Manager to refine, build, and continuously evolve our Device Certification and Platform Readiness program. This role owns the end-to-end framework that ensures new hardware devices and peripherals are consistently onboarded into HP manageability and application experiences with predictable quality, readiness, and scale. This is a platform‑oriented product role focused on operationalizing excellence. You will establish clear certification tiers, readiness criteria, and go‑to‑market gates so every device launch meets a consistent baseline for manageability, reliability, and user experience.
